SECTION 1 - INTRODUCTION
Rigging and lifting should only be done by a professional rigger in accordance with a written rig-
ging and lifting plan. The most appropriate rigging and lifting method will depend on job specic
factors, such as the rigging equipment available and site needs. Therefore, a professional rigger
must determine the rigging and lifting method to be used, and it is beyond the scope of this manual
to specify rigging and lifting details.
LD19197
RIGGING
The complete standard chiller is shipped without skids.
(When optional skids are used it may be necessary to
remove the skids so riggers skates can be used under
the unit end sheets to reduce overall height.)
Each unit has four (4) lifting holes (two in each end)
in the end sheets which should be used to lift the unit.
Care should be taken at all times during rigging and
handling of the chiller to avoid damage to the unit and
its external connections. Lift only using holes shown in
Figure 4 on page 13.
Do not lift the unit with slings around
motor/compressor assembly or by means
of eyebolts in the tapped holes of the
compressor motor assembly. Do not turn
a unit on its side for rigging. Do not rig
vertically.
The rigging and operating weights and overall dimen-
sions are given on page 25 through page 46 as a
guide in determining the clearances required for rig-
ging. Add 6" (15 cm) to overall height for optional
skidded unit.
